Description
Side view of a Mrs. Joe Person's Remedy shipping crate with two of eight surviving paper-labeled remedy bottles in full view. The labels feature the company's registered trademark--an Indian warrior in kneeling position. Bottles and crate date from approximately between 1880 and 1910. From the private collection of T.T. Beckham. Photo taken May 29, 2007 by David Hursh.
